There were the quieter ones and louder ones but I can't really say which I enjoyed more -- there was never a dull moment when they are playing and singing! Glen's solo was absolutely mind-blowing. The amazing sound from his worn-out guitar and his voice only was well worth the price. In "say it to me now" he even unplugged everything and sang his heart out. Marketa's lead-singing was fabulous as well! The somewhat lazy, bossa-novaish voice rendered beautiful, beautiful tunes and was unforgettable. I just wish I could sit closer 'cause everybody in the front seats went nuts and they went standing up and clapping, they're enjoying the show so much that I wanted to sit there as well. Btw, the songs they sang were the "once" songs, the swell season new songs and the old "the frames" songs were in the last part. Glen waved goodbye in that last song and concluded this incredible performance. All in all, awesome show that you can't miss! Especially if you're a big fan of the movie "Once".
